Can a pharmacist afford rent in La Puente, CA?
Median rent in La Puente is $2,383 a month. A typical pharmacist in California earns about $156,645 a year, which makes that rent 18.3% of gross monthly income. Under the 30% rule, the answer is yes.
How much rent can a pharmacist afford in La Puente?
Using the 30% rule, a pharmacist salary in California (~$156,645/yr) supports up to $3,916 a month in rent. La Puente's current median rent is $2,383/mo, which leaves a $1,533/mo buffer.
How many hours does a pharmacist work to cover rent in La Puente?
At an hourly equivalent of about $75 an hour, a pharmacist in California works roughly 31.6 hours a month to cover La Puente's median rent of $2,383.
